Oklahoma 2022 Regular Session

Oklahoma Senate Bill SB219

Introduced
2/1/21  

Caption

Motor vehicle registration; limiting fine and costs for violation. Effective date. Emergency.

Impact

In addition to streamlining registration verification for law enforcement, SB 219 seeks to simplify the penalties for failing to comply with registration document requirements. Most notably, the bill limits the associated fines and court costs for such violations to a maximum of twenty dollars. This significant reduction is intended to alleviate financial burdens on residents, reflecting a commitment to public support during vehicle operation compliance checks.

Summary

Senate Bill 219, introduced by Senator Bullard, aims to amend existing regulations concerning motor vehicle registration in Oklahoma. The bill specifically modifies the requirements for registration documents that operators must carry while using vehicles on state roads. Under the new regulations, vehicle operators will have the option to display an electronic version of their registration certificate or to provide a temporary receipt from an online registration renewal, thereby embracing digital tools for convenience.

Contention

The bill also includes an important provision that allows vehicle operators to redact their home address information from public documents, addressing privacy concerns that have been raised by constituents. This aspect of the legislation may find support among those advocating for personal data protection, making it a notable discussion point in the legislature.
